16705569
0xf0b3183e9b0e1f693092da09197e089bc3ea121a1ea890e3260c39ed7f9d24ac
Transactions0
Height16705569
Confirmations11646
Timestamp23 hours 7 mins ago
Size (bytes)508
Version
Merkle Root
Nonce0x5a665cf8b10701cb
Bits
Difficulty0x5411df95